WebNov 19, 2024 · How do bulbs plants work? A bulb is created when a plant sends its energy and nutrients below ground at the end of the growing season, like charging a battery. It stores them over winter while the plant is naturally dormant. The following year, the energy in the bulb is ready and waiting for the plant to regrow and flower again.17 Jan 2024 WebSpring-Planted Flower Bulbs. WebAnd what you want to do is you want to go with a nice big bulb to begin with. Little bulbs and that won't have a really nice flower, so you want to make sure that you get a nice big, firm bulb. Make sure it's not soft, it's not shriveled, it doesn't have any kind of bruising on it. That's not a good bulb.
